Out-of-bounds write in Apple OS leading to crashes and heap corruption.

common questions

Is CVE-2026-64772 being exploited?

Not confirmed. CVE-2026-64772 does not appear in CISA's Known Exploited Vulnerabilities catalog, which records only exploitation that has been observed and reported publicly. That is evidence of absence of a report, not evidence the flaw is unattacked. EPSS currently estimates a 0.63% prob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.

How severe is CVE-2026-64772?

CVE-2026-64772 is rated Critical with a CVSS score of 9.8. Severity describes how bad exploitation would be, not how likely it is: pair it with exploitation evidence before deciding what to patch first.

Is there a patch for CVE-2026-64772?

Yes. A fix has been recorded for CVE-2026-64772. The vendor advisory is the authority on the exact fixed version — apply it from there rather than from a summary.

What does CVE-2026-64772 affect?

CVE-2026-64772 affects iOS 26.6, iPadOS 26.6, macOS Sequoia 15.7.8, macOS Tahoe 26.6, and 2 further products or versions. Confirm the exact affected versions against the vendor advisory before deciding you are exposed.

What should I do about CVE-2026-64772?

Install the listed OS updates immediately; deploy via MDM and verify device inventory.

impact

Remote attacker can cause application termination or heap corruption; may enable further exploitation (potential code execution) via crafted input.
